Tires

A ring-shaped covering fixed around the wheel-rim of an automobile that both protects it and provides a shock-absorbant cushion to increase vehicle performance and speed.

p-metric

Automotive; Tires

Uniform designation of tire sizes, in metric measurements originally introduced by American tire manufacturers in 1977; commonly called P-metric series. A typical P-metric tire is P205/70R14 93S.

pneumatic tire

Automotive; Tires

A tire designed to be filled with air.

toe

Automotive; Tires

The difference in distance between the front and rear of a pair of tires mounted on the same axle.

positive camber

Automotive; Tires

Alignment angle that makes the top of the tires farther apart than at the bottom; tires are tilted out from the centerline of the vehicle.

high flotation sizing system for light trucks

Automotive; Tires

Tires with lower sidewalls and wider treads that yield better traction on surfaces such as sand and soft soil found in watery, off-road situations.

rubber compound

Automotive; Tires

A combination of raw materials blended according to carefully developed procedures. The rubber compound is specially adapted to the performance required of each type of tire.
